Homer is a quaint town nestled on the shore of Kachemak Bay on the southwest side of the Kenai Peninsula offering breathtaking views of glaciers, mountains and wildlife. It is known to many as the 'Cosmic Hamlet by the Sea,' and another nicknames is "the end of the road". A popular local bumper sticker characterises the town as "Homer - A quaint little drinking village with a fishing problem."
Its most distinguishing feature is the Homer Spit, a narrow 4.5 mile long gravel bar that extends into the bay. The Spit is home to the harbour and over 700 charter and commercial boat operators year round, growing to 1,500 in the summer months.
Homer offers all the amenities of a small, first class city and it is the gateway to superb outdoor Alaskan adventures. Tours are available for brown bear viewing, guided kayak trips, hiking, seabird rookery, flight seeing, glacier viewing, horseback riding, sailing, glacier skiing, and more!
